What is Transcendental Meditation?

Transcendental Meditation is a form of silent mantra meditation. The practice involves the use of a specific sound or mantra that is unique to each individual and chosen by a certified TM teacher. This mantra is used as a vehicle to help the practitioner move beyond the surface level of the mind to achieve a state of restful alertness.

How to Learn Transcendental Meditation

Step 1: Find a Certified TM Teacher

The first step in learning TM is to find a certified TM teacher. This is crucial as the technique requires personalized instruction to be effective. Certified TM teachers undergo extensive training to ensure they can provide proper guidance.

 

Step 2: Attend a Free Introductory Talk

Most TM centers offer free introductory talks where you can learn more about the practice, its benefits, and how it works. This is an excellent opportunity to ask questions and determine if TM is right for you.

 

Step 3: Personal Instruction Sessions

Once you decide to learn TM, you will participate in personal instruction sessions. These sessions typically span four consecutive days and include the following:

 

Day 1: One-on-one personal instruction where you receive your unique mantra and learn how to practice TM.

Days 2-4: Follow-up sessions that help refine your practice, ensure you are using the technique correctly, and provide additional knowledge about the benefits of TM.

Step 4: Practice Regularly

After completing the personal instruction sessions, practicing TM regularly is essential. Ideally, you should meditate for 20 minutes twice a day. Consistency is key to experiencing the full benefits of TM.

 

Benefits of Transcendental Meditation


Reduces Stress and Anxiety

TM helps to reduce the production of stress hormones such as cortisol. Regular practice leads to lower levels of stress and anxiety, promoting a sense of inner peace and calm.

 

Improves Focus and Memory

Practitioners of TM often report improved focus and memory. The practice enhances cognitive functions, making concentrating and retaining information easier.

 

Enhances Overall Well-being

Regular meditation promotes a balanced and positive state of mind. This overall well-being extends to better physical health, including improved cardiovascular function and a strengthened immune system.

 

Promotes Emotional Health

TM fosters a deep sense of inner happiness and emotional stability. It helps in reducing symptoms of depression and improves mood regulation.

 

Practical Tips for TM Practice


Create a Quiet Space

Find a quiet, comfortable place where you can meditate without interruptions. This space should be free from distractions and conducive to relaxation.

 

Set a Routine

Try to meditate at the same times each day. Establishing a routine helps integrate TM into your daily life, making it easier to maintain consistency.

 

Be Patient

It's important to be patient with yourself as you learn TM. Progress may be gradual, but with regular practice, you will begin to notice the benefits.

 

Avoid Strain

TM is meant to be effortless. If you find yourself straining or trying too hard, gently return to your mantra and let go of any effort.
